Obama supporters: stop predicting a February sweep

It may or it may not happen. But by setting the bar at highest level, you're allowing Clinton to claim "comeback girl" status if she wins, or even comes close in, just 1 of 9 states.

I would be very happy if Obama wins a majority of delegates, states, and popular vote in the remaining February states.
